URETEK Holdings, Inc. adds 23 Additional States to its Territory

By Robert Armstead

Tampa, FL (PRWEB) June 20, 2013

Today, URETEK Holdings, Inc., a foundation and soil stabilization company based in Florida, announced the acquisition of 23 additional state territories to its service areas, increasing total state operations to 31 states throughout the United States.

URETEK Holdings, Inc., was formed in 2011 when KLH Capital, L.P. partnered with management to recapitalize and acquire the existing business and territory of Florida. Throughout 2012, URETEK Holdings, Inc. expanded its footprint to 8 states and now will operate in 31 total states.

For 25 years, URETEK has safely completed more than 85,000 leveling, lifting, sealing and stabilizing projects for commercial, residential, and governmental clients. URETEK’s proprietary polymer formulations are used in a wide variety of applications, including slab lifting and underground void filling; stormwater and waste drain restoration; soil erosion control; emergency infrastructure restoration (dams, spillways, and levees); and culvert, pipe, and manhole sealing.

The newest states to be added to URETEK Holdings, Inc.’s territories are: Connecticut, Delaware, Idaho, Illinois, Indiana, Kansas, Maine, Maryland, Massachusetts, Michigan, Minnesota, Nebraska, New Hampshire, New Jersey, New York, North Dakota, Oregon, Pennsylvania, Rhode Island, South Dakota, Vermont, Washington, and Wisconsin. Previous existing territories include Alabama, Florida, Georgia, Kentucky, Mississippi, Ohio, Tennessee and West Virginia.

About URETEK Holdings, Inc.

URETEK Holdings, Inc. specializes in improving the weight-bearing capacity of subsurface soils through the injection of patented, lightweight, expanding polymers.
